Are Ruby developers in demand?

There is continued demand for Ruby On Rails (RoR) developers, with 60,518 US job openings as of August 2021. Consistent demand for a skill like RoR leads to a larger talent pool, which will make it easier for you to hire the best talent.

How much do Ruby programmers make?

Ruby Programmer Salary

Annual Salary Monthly Pay
Top Earners $154,000 $12,833
75th Percentile $129,000 $10,750
Average $98,798 $8,233
25th Percentile $64,000 $5,333

What should a Ruby developer know?

OOP programming — as a Ruby developer you will work mainly with object oriented programming. You need to know some concepts of OOP in Ruby like: classes, objects, inheritance vs composition, blocks vs procs vs lambdas, including vs extending a module.

What websites are built with Ruby on Rails?

10 Best Sites Built with Ruby on Rails

  • Twitter. The online news and social networking site was originally developed with RoR.
  • Shopify. The widely used ecommerce solution uses RoR to accelerate web store development.
